The search for new growth paths follows a period of robust domestic demand, with tire makers benefiting from the Goods and Services Tax (GST) cut in FY26. MRF, JK Tyre, Apollo Tires and Ceat recorded sales revenue growth of 9-18% in FY26. Balkrishna Industries, however, posted a more modest growth of 3.6%, reflecting the company’s greater dependence on international markets, with about 70% of its revenue coming from exports.
